Real-Time Monitoring of IP Flows
Our IP Flow Monitoring Solution monitors and visualizes the communication status of IP flows between locations in real-time, achieving high-speed processing of large amounts of data by utilizing hardware with FPGA.
Our solution monitors latency, jitter, and packet drop rate per IP flow and contributes to maintaining the quality of broadcast data.
Quickly Resolve Various Issues on IP Streams
As broadcasters move to Digital IP networks for transmission, transferred data gets bigger with the spread of 4K/8K broadcasting. It is essential to have tools that monitor IP flow to ensure quality and reliability.
Our solution enables broadcasters to quickly and easily visualize latency, jitter, and dropped packets.

Monitor Multiple Protocols
Our solution supports standard protocols for broadcasting industry.
<Supported protocol>
SMPTE ST 2110-20/30/40
SMPTE ST 2022-2/6/7
NMI (Networked Media Interface)
etc.
Real-Time Monitoring from Multiple Viewpoints
Users can set the monitoring items, alert notifications, and thresholds from the management portal.
Our solution monitors not only the packet drop rate, jitter, and latency but also more complex items such as device information and multicast addresses, etc., which helps determine the cause of a problem.
